I have created a simple Google chrome extension that overrides CSS classes using the content_scripts field but has no JavaScript. Is there a way to add just the CSS file without my extension requiring data access permission to the matched domain?

Here is my manifest:

{
  "name": "Test Extension",
  "version": "1.0.10",
  "description": "test extension.",
  "content_scripts": [
    {
      "matches": ["https://www.mydomain.com/*"],
      "css": ["main.css"],
      "all_frames": true 
    }
  ]
}

and my main.css

.class1 {width:37em !important;}
.class2 {width:39em !important;}

    There is no way to do that with extensions and if you found a way it should be considered a security issue. This permission warning makes sense if you think about it, since it cannot trully access(read) user data via css but can change it.
    Consider the following example:

    #bankTransactions .fraudAlert {
        display:none;
    }
    
    #bankBalance:before {
        content:"US$ 99999";
    }
